Scilab 6.1.0
- Scilab Help
- Optimization and Simulation
- Optimization base
- optimbase_cget
- optimbase_checkbounds
- optimbase_checkcostfun
- optimbase_checkx0
- optimbase_configure
- optimbase_destroy
- optimbase_function
- optimbase_get
- optimbase_hasbounds
- optimbase_hasconstraints
- optimbase_hasnlcons
- optimbase_histget
- optimbase_histset
- optimbase_incriter
- optimbase_isfeasible
- optimbase_isinbounds
- optimbase_isinnonlincons
- optimbase_log
- optimbase_new
- optimbase_outputcmd
- optimbase_outstruct
- overview
- optimbase_proj2bnds
- optimbase_set
- optimbase_stoplog
- optimbase_terminate
Please note that the recommended version of Scilab is 2025.0.0. This page might be outdated.
See the recommended documentation of this function
optimbase_destroy
Resets the historyfopt and historyxopt fields of an object.
Syntax
opt = optimbase_destroy(opt)
Argument
- opt
The object of TOPTIM type (tlist).
Description
The optimbase_destroy
function resets the historyfopt
and historyxopt
fields at empty matrix ([]).
If the -logstartup
option is set to true (%t), the
optimbase_logshutdown
function is called. She sets the
-logstartup
option at false (%f) and close the log file if the
-logfile
option is different to empty string.
Example
opt = optimbase_new(); opt = optimbase_configure ( opt , "-storehistory" , %t ); opt = optimbase_histset ( opt , 1 , "-xopt" , [1.0 1.0]' ); val = optimbase_get(opt, "-historyxopt") opt = optimbase_destroy(opt); val = optimbase_get(opt, "-historyxopt")
See also
- optimbase_new — Creates a new optimization object.
- optimbase_configure — Configures the current object.
- optimbase_get — Returns the value for the given key.
- optimbase_cget — Returns the value for the given key.
Report an issue | ||
<< optimbase_configure | Optimization base | optimbase_function >> |